Transaction 5b57bb04504992efbff498860ed98b34762b84b35f279fc21f48d96a07e7b24e

1 Input
2 Outputs
  • 5b57bb04504992efbff498860ed98b34762b84b35f279fc21f48d96a07e7b24e:0
  • value  20070
    address  35JyVyTFWoc4dmxEiw64x3h8QwqyTPdNTm
  • 5b57bb04504992efbff498860ed98b34762b84b35f279fc21f48d96a07e7b24e:1
  • value  22248
    address  3DYcGnJcQmixuJqZS3je6bsrGXemmLkULi